<p><strong>[player_tooltip player_id='1012627' first='Landon' last='Stone'] </strong>| RB | Clover</p>
<!-- /wp:paragraph -->
<!-- wp:paragraph -->
<p>One of the top backs in the state got his senior campaign off to a good start in their win against Chambers. Stone (pictured above) rushed for 168 yards and two touchdowns on 33 carries.</p>

<p><strong>[player_tooltip player_id='241044' first='Finley' last='Polk'] </strong>| QB | Northwestern</p>
<!-- /wp:paragraph -->
<!-- wp:paragraph -->
<p>Polk helped lead the Trojans back from a 20-point deficit to beat Hough out of Charlotte, 45-44 last week. He threw for 253 yards and four touchdowns in the come from behind win, including two to <strong>[player_tooltip player_id='1267334' first='Kameron' last='Vance']</strong>, who finished with 130 yards receiving. <strong>[player_tooltip player_id='753896' first='Jayden' last='Nichols'] </strong>caught 11 balls for 113 yards and one touchdown and <strong>Daniel Caldwell </strong>caught a touchdown. <strong>Zymeir Gordon Miles </strong>had 107 yards rushing and one touchdown.</p>

<p><strong>[player_tooltip player_id='1283702' first='Braylen' last='Burgis'] </strong>| WR | Catawba Ridge</p>
<!-- /wp:paragraph -->
<!-- wp:paragraph -->
<p>Burgis recorded nine receptions for 112 yards and a touchdown last week against Chapin. He did a good job on the outside, winning his one-on-one matchups and creating separation from opposing defenders. He will look to help the Copperheads get back on track this week against East Gaston on the road on Friday.</p>
